Key Responsibilities:

  • Patient Care:
    • Provide direct patient care, including administering medications, monitoring vital signs, and assisting with activities of daily living.
    • Collaborate with the healthcare team to develop and implement patient care plans.
  • Assessment and Documentation:
    • Conduct thorough patient assessments and document findings accurately.
    • Maintain detailed and up-to-date patient records in compliance with healthcare regulations.
  • Medication Management:
    • Administer medications as prescribed and monitor patients for any adverse reactions.
    • Educate patients and their families on medication regimens and potential side effects.
  • Collaboration with Healthcare Team:
    • Work collaboratively with physicians, therapists, and other healthcare professionals to ensure comprehensive and coordinated patient care.
    • Participate in interdisciplinary team meetings to discuss patient progress and treatment plans.
  • Patient Education:
    • Educate patients and their families on health conditions, treatment plans, and preventive care.
    • Provide guidance on lifestyle modifications and self-care practices.
  • Wound Care and Procedures:
    • Perform wound care, dressing changes, and other nursing procedures as required.
    • Ensure aseptic techniques and infection control measures are consistently applied.
  • Emergency Response:
    • Respond promptly and effectively to medical emergencies, providing life-saving interventions as needed.
    • Maintain certification in Basic Life Support (BLS) and other relevant emergency response protocols.
  • Continuous Learning:
    • Stay updated on the latest advancements in nursing practices, healthcare technologies, and industry standards.
    • Participate in ongoing training and professional development opportunities.
  • Compliance with Regulations:
    • Adhere to all healthcare regulations, including privacy laws (HIPAA), and maintain the highest standards of ethical conduct.
    • Stay informed about changes in healthcare policies and procedures.
  • Patient Advocacy:
    • Advocate for patients' rights, preferences, and well-being within the healthcare system.
    • Foster a supportive and empathetic environment for patients and their families.
